SB 463

RELATING TO KAHO`OLAWE ISLAND RESERVE.

Requires that the Kaho`olawe Island Reserve Commission provide the legislature with a master plan, by July 1, 2003, for the Navy's transfer of administrative authority over the island to KIRC.

SB 1591

RELATING TO THE KALAELOA COMMUNITY DEVELOPMENT DISTRICT.

Authorizes issuance of $7 million in general obligation bonds for plans, design and construction of improvements in the Kalaeloa community development district in the fiscal biennium 2003-2005; provides lapse date of June 30, 2006 for CIP appropriations; appropriates $400,000 for HCDA staff for Kalaeloa project; prohibits use by state, county, or private entities that have outstanding lease rent or other monetary obligations to HCDA.

SB 1050

RELATING TO VETERANS RIGHTS AND BENEFITS.

Requires comptroller, on request of a deceased Filipino American veteran's survivor or interested party, to make payment directly to a mortuary or crematory for funeral/burial services and to transport the veteran's remains to the Philippines, upon submission of an unpaid invoice to the OVS. Appropriates $75,000 for World War II Filipino veterans.
